The network's official handle released the film's trailer with the tagline "It isn’t Christmas without Santa’s sister".The film was originally supposed to have a theatrical release on November 8, but after Disney reshuffled its release calendar, the film will only be available on the streaming service. The village calls an emergency meeting to decide what to do and comes up with the solution of putting Nick and Noelle's geeky, tech-savvy cousin in-charge of operations, who decides to shift to an "online delivery platform".Noelle decides to take off with her childhood nanny to bring her brother home, only to find he has become a yoga teacher, teaching his class the "reindeer pose".
